package com.google.devtools.build.android;
import com.google.common.base.Preconditions;
import com.google.common.collect.ImmutableList;
import java.io.IOException;
import java.nio.file.FileSystem;
import java.nio.file.FileSystems;
import java.nio.file.Files;
import java.nio.file.Path;
import java.util.Objects;
import java.util.regex.Pattern;
/**
* Android resource and assets that have been parsed ahead of time, and summarized by an {@link
* AndroidDataSerializer}. This class drives reloading the data.
*/
public class SerializedAndroidData {
private static final Pattern VALID_REGEX = Pattern.compile(".*;.*;.+;.*");
public static final String EXPECTED_FORMAT =
"resources[#resources];assets[#assets];label;symbols.bin";
public static SerializedAndroidData valueOf(String text) {
return valueOf(text, FileSystems.getDefault());
}
static SerializedAndroidData valueOf(String text, FileSystem fileSystem) {
if (!VALID_REGEX.matcher(text).find()) {
throw new IllegalArgumentException(text + " is not in the format '" + EXPECTED_FORMAT + "'");
}
String[] parts = text.split(";");
return new SerializedAndroidData(
splitPaths(parts[0], fileSystem),
splitPaths(parts[1], fileSystem),
parts[2],
parts.length > 3 ? exists(fileSystem.getPath(parts[3])) : null);
}
protected static ImmutableList<Path> splitPaths(String pathsString, FileSystem fileSystem) {
if (pathsString.trim().isEmpty()) {
return ImmutableList.of();
}
ImmutableList.Builder<Path> paths = new ImmutableList.Builder<>();
for (String pathString : pathsString.split("#")) {
Preconditions.checkArgument(!pathString.trim().isEmpty());
paths.add(exists(fileSystem.getPath(pathString)));
}
return paths.build();
}
protected static Path exists(Path path) {
if (!Files.exists(path)) {
throw new IllegalArgumentException(path + " does not exist");
}
return path;
}
protected final ImmutableList<Path> assetDirs;
protected final ImmutableList<Path> resourceDirs;
protected final String label;
protected final Path symbols;
public SerializedAndroidData(
ImmutableList<Path> resourceDirs, ImmutableList<Path> assetDirs, String label, Path symbols) {
this.resourceDirs = resourceDirs;
this.assetDirs = assetDirs;
this.label = label;
this.symbols = symbols;
}
public void walk(final AndroidDataPathWalker pathWalker) throws IOException {
for (Path path : resourceDirs) {
pathWalker.walkResources(path);
}
for (Path path : assetDirs) {
pathWalker.walkAssets(path);
}
}
public void deserialize(AndroidDataDeserializer deserializer, KeyValueConsumers consumers)
throws DeserializationException {
// Missing symbols means the resources where provided via android_resources rules.
if (symbols == null) {
throw new DeserializationException(true);
}
deserializer.read(symbols, consumers);
}
public String getLabel() {
return label;
}
@Override
public String toString() {
return String.format(
"SerializedAndroidData(%s, %s, %s, %s)", resourceDirs, assetDirs, label, symbols);
}
@Override
public int hashCode() {
return Objects.hash(resourceDirs, assetDirs, label, symbols);
}
@Override
public boolean equals(Object obj) {
if (this == obj) {
return true;
}
if (obj == null) {
return false;
}
if (!(obj instanceof SerializedAndroidData)) {
return false;
}
SerializedAndroidData other = (SerializedAndroidData) obj;
return Objects.equals(other.resourceDirs, resourceDirs)
&& Objects.equals(other.assetDirs, assetDirs)
&& Objects.equals(other.symbols, symbols)
&& Objects.equals(other.label, label);
}
}
